AAMA Announces Top Keynote Speaker for 2014 National Summit

CHICAGO, ILLINOIS – The American Academy of Medical Administrators (AAMA) announced yesterday that Daniel L. Gross, DNSc, RN, will serve as the keynote speaker at AAMA 2014: The National Summit of Medical Administrators.

Drawing on more than 30 years of experience in hospital administration, Gross’ presentation, Health Care Reform: Riding the Waves of Change, will educate attendees on the changing healthcare climate and provide solutions for successfully navigating said changes.

As the Executive Vice President of Hospital Operations for Sharp Healthcare, Gross oversees four acute care hospitals and three specialty hospitals. His leadership and influence in the healthcare industry is apparent through his extensive involvement in multiple professional organizations. Gross is a member of the American Hospital Association Board of Directors, member and former chair of the Hospital Association of San Diego and Imperial Counties (HASDIC) Board of Directors, and past chair of the California Hospital Association (CHA) Board of Directors.

Gross has served as a keynote speaker at several PCP conferences within Southern California and has been recognized for his leadership via numerous awards, including Best Integrated Health Care System in California (13th in the nation 2010), Best Health Care Provider, Best Hospital, San Diego Union -Tribune (2007/2009), 100 Most Wired Hospitals (1999-2009) and the Malcolm Baldrige National Quality Award Recipient (2007).

“We are thrilled to have secured Mr. Gross for AAMA’s 2014 event,” said AAMA Chair Linda Larin, FACCA, FACHE, MBA. “His presentation will address one of the most pressing challenges healthcare and hospital administrators are facing today – change. This discussion compliments AAMA’s overarching event focus to educate healthcare leaders on relevant industry issues that will help them contribute to their organizations and to grow professionally and personally through connections with peers and leaders.”

About AAMA 2014: National Summit of Medical Administrators: Taking place February 25-28 in Las Vegas, NV, this event will attract industry-leaders in the field of hospital and healthcare administration. Visit aameda.org/2014 for more information on Gross and the 2014 National Summit.

About AAMA: Founded in 1957, the American Academy of Medical Administrators (AAMA) is an association of multi-disciplinary healthcare management professionals at all levels, within all types of health organizations. The AAMA seeks to advance excellence in healthcare leadership through individual relationships, multi-disciplinary interaction, practical business tools and active engagement.
